Walking
Start at the Koper train station. Exit the station and head southwest on Gregorčičeva ulica towards the city center. Continue straight until you reach the main square, Titov trg. From there, follow the signs for the bus station. Take bus number 38 or 39 towards Piran. The bus will take approximately 30 minutes. Get off at the Piran bus station. Once you arrive, walk straight down the road until you reach the waterfront. The Piran Walking Tour office is located near the waterfront at 45.528709, 13.568197.
Public Transport
From Koper city center, walk to the Koper bus station located on Ulica 15. Maja. From there, board a bus to Piran. Buses run frequently, so you shouldn’t have to wait long. The journey takes about 30 minutes. Once you arrive at the Piran bus station, exit and walk towards the coast. Turn left and walk along the waterfront until you reach the Piran Walking Tour office at 45.528709, 13.568197.
